Using Microsoft 365

Many companies feel lost with where to even begin when considering automation, but if your company subscribes to Microsoft 365, automation is within reach. Application Programming Interface (API) is a software interface that allows two applications to interact with each other without any user intervention.

Imagine bringing to life multiple data bases in a simple pain of glass. Tying together information from our ELD systems with our dispatch to ascertain true revenue per mile, or even revenue per hour. The possibilities are endless.

Within in the Microsoft 365 suite, there are tools that can be utilized to bring you valuable information, without the manual data-gathering, downloading, and analyzing that is required of your already strained teams.

For example, Power BI Pro, is a program within the Microsoft 365 suite, which allows for the use of easy-to-read dashboards.  The development of tailored dashboards can provide insights to management on the performance and efficiency of your company, allowing for automation to drive decision making. These dashboards can provide insights allowing for more accurate and timely management, strategy, and growth, while relieving stretched departments to focus on tasks that provide more value to your organization.
